What is U0EAA?
The diagnostic trouble code U0EAA indicates a problem related to the vehicle's communication network, specifically with the Body Control Module (BCM) or the communication between various modules. This code typically arises when the BCM detects an abnormality in the data communication lines, which can hinder the functionality of critical systems like the instrument cluster, lighting, and power accessories. In simpler terms, if you see U0EAA on your dashboard, it means that your vehicle's computer is having trouble talking to its various parts. This trouble can manifest in several ways, including malfunctioning lights, failure of power windows, or even a non-responsive infotainment system. Additionally, this code is commonly found in 2016-2020 Ford Fusions, but it can also appear in other Ford models and brands that share similar technology. Addressing this issue promptly is crucial, as ignoring it could lead to further electrical problems and potentially unsafe driving conditions. Symptoms
Common symptoms when U0EAA is present:
- Check engine light illuminates, indicating a communication failure between modules.
- Power windows become unresponsive or operate intermittently, affecting driver convenience.
- Instrument cluster shows erratic behavior, with gauges fluctuating or failing to display correctly.
- Infotainment system may freeze or fail to respond, impacting navigation and entertainment.
- Exterior lights flicker or do not operate as expected, posing a safety hazard.
Possible Causes
Most common causes of U0EAA (ordered by frequency):
- Faulty Body Control Module (BCM) - Likelihood: 40% - The BCM is responsible for various electronic functions, and if it fails, it can lead to communication errors.
- Damaged wiring or connectors - Likelihood: 30% - Wear and tear can cause wires to fray or connectors to become loose, interrupting signals.
- Software issues - Likelihood: 20% - Sometimes, outdated or corrupted software can lead to communication errors, requiring updates.
- Short circuit in the communication line - Likelihood: 5% - This could be due to moisture intrusion or physical damage to the wiring harness.
- Rarely, a malfunctioning instrument cluster can lead to U0EAA, affecting the communication network.

Real Repair Case Studies
Case Study 1: BCM Replacement in 2018 Ford Fusion
Vehicle: 2018 Ford Fusion, 45,000 miles
Problem: Customer reported intermittent power window failures and dashboard light malfunctions.
Diagnosis: After scanning with GeekOBD APP, U0EAA was retrieved. Visual inspection revealed corroded connectors.
Solution: Replaced the Body Control Module and repaired the damaged connectors.
Cost: $650 (including parts and labor)
Result: All systems functioned normally post-repair, with no further issues.
Case Study 2: Wiring Repair in 2017 Ford Escape
Vehicle: 2017 Ford Escape, 60,000 miles
Problem: Symptoms included dashboard lights flickering and power locks not responding.
Diagnosis: OBD scan indicated U0EAA. Wiring harness inspection showed frayed wires.
Solution: Repaired the wiring and secured connections to restore communication.
Cost: $250 (including labor)
Result: The vehicle's electrical systems returned to normal operation.
